Barbara Easy Knit Cowl or Mobius Free Knitting Pattern Page by Kristin Omdahl

This is a really easy stitch pattern that makes a pretty and reversible stitch pattern. In order to offer this project with both the twisted mobius or tubular cowl options, the stitch count is different by one-half repeat so the pattern lines up beautifully at the seam.

What you will need:

  • 145 yd (132m) #5 bulky weight yarn
  • US13 (9mm) knitting needles
  • Yarn needle
  • Scissors

Shown in:  

Be So Easy Yarn; 145 yds (132m) per 3.5oz (100g); 100% milk cotton, #5 bulky weight yarn; color Pink Lemonade, 1 ball each.

Finished Size:

32 in (81.3cm)  or 35 in (88.9cm)s circumference x 10.5 in (26.7cm) tall after blocking, before seaming.

Gauge: 

8 sts / 4 rows = 4 in (10cm) after blocking.

Stitch Guide: 

Knit (k), purl (p), cast on (co) and bind off (bo).

Instructions:

Note: CO even multiple of 3 for cowl or odd multiple of 3 for mobius cowl. 

Tubular Cowl:

CO 72 sts

Row 1: *K3, p3. Rep from * across.

Rows 2 – 4: Rep row 1.

Row 5: *P3, k3 Rep from * across.

Rows 6 – 8: Rep row 5.

Rows 9 – 24: Rep rows 1 – 8 two more times. BO all sts leaving long tail for sewing.

Twisted Mobius Cowl:

CO 75 sts

Row 1: *K3, p3. Rep from * to last 3 sts: k3. 

Row 2: *P3, k3. Rep from * to last 3 sts: p3.

Rows 3 – 4: Rep rows 1 – 2 once more.

Row 5: *P3, k3. Rep from * to last 3 sts: p3.

Row 6: *K3, p3. Rep from * to last 3 sts: k3.

Rows 7 – 8: Rep rows 5 – 6 once more.

Rows 9 – 27: Rep rows 1 – 8 two more times, then rows 1 – 4 once more. BO all sts leaving long tail for sewing.

Assembly:

For tubular cowl, sew side AB to side CD matching up A to C and B to D. For twisted mobius cowl, sew side AB to side CD matching up A to D and B to C.

Finishing:

Weave in loose ends. Hand wash, block to finished measurements and allow to dry.
